Health Care Paradox: Medicare Penalizes Dozens of Hospitals It Also Gives Five Stars

Kaiser Health News

The penalties — a 1% reduction in Medicare payments over 12 months — are based on the experiences of Medicare patients discharged from the hospital between July 2018 and the end of 2019, before the pandemic began in earnest. The total amount of the penalties is determined by how much each hospital bills Medicare.

Texas OIG Inspectors Discover Errors in Reported Nursing Home Staff Hours

Med-Net Compliance

The inspection objective was to determine whether the direct care licensed nursing hours recorded at the nursing home supported the hours submitted to the US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) in compliance with federal requirements.
